we just got an 8 week old pup 4 days ago now come to find out she has coccidia how long would she have had this prior to us getting her?

Hi there! There's really no way to know exactly when she contracted it. The stress of moving to a new home often causes it to flare up, if it was already present in the puppy's system. It's very common to see coccidia in new puppies, just like other types of parasites, and does not imply that your breeder did anything wrong. This problem is usually quite easy to treat with medication from your vet, and shouldn't cause any long-term problems for your pup.
